Is European bass the same as sea bass?

The European bass is sold under dozens of common names in various languages. In the British Isles it is known as the “European bass,” “European seabass,” “common bass,” “capemouth,” “king of the mullets,” “sea bass,” “sea dace,” “sea perch,” “white mullet,” “white salmon,” or simply “bass”.

What fish is sea bass?

sea bass, (family Serranidae), any of the numerous fishes of the family Serranidae (order Perciformes), most of which are marine, found in the shallower regions of warm and tropical seas. The family includes about 475 species, many of them well-known food and sport fishes.

Why is it called loup de mer?

Also known as the Loup de Mer (“the wolf of the sea”) or Branzino, it lives throughout the Mediterranean and the Black Seas; it is found from Norway to the Canary Islands.

Do you get sea bass in the Mediterranean?

Sea bass, often marketed by U.S. chefs under the Italian name branzino, is a prized fish in Europe, where it is largely a recreational catch. Small commercial fisheries exist in the Mediterranean.

Is sea bass a cod?

This fish is also technically neither a species of bass nor a species of cod! Chilean seabass is oily and fatty, whereas Atlantic cod is lean with almost no fat content at all in its flesh – instead it stores its oils in its liver – hence “cod liver oil”.

Is sea bass better than salmon?

Sea bass contains between 0.1 and 1.2 grams of EPA per 100 grams fish. In comparison salmon is estimated to contain 0.8 grams per 100 grams. So as far as the omega 3 content is concerned cold water wild salmon is a much healthier choice.
